Message type: E = Error
Message class: CE - CAPP messages
Message number: 132
Message text: Characteristic &: Value & could not be converted
You have entered the value &V2& for the characteristic &V1&. This value
is to be converted using the Table &V3&. The processing indicator in
the conversion rule is "&V4&".
No appropriate entry has been found in Table &V1&.
&SYSTEM RESPONSE&
If you are on the "Char.Val.Assigmt" screen, the calculation is only
continues after you have entered a value which can be
converted using the Table &V4&.
If you are on the "Method Result" screen, a substitute value form Table
&V3& has been used for the calculation.
If you are on the "Char.Val.Assigmt" screen, enter a value which can
be converted.
If you are on the "Method Result" screen, check the result.

- Characteristic &: Value & could not be converted ?The SAP error message CE132 indicates that there is an issue with the conversion of a characteristic value in the context of SAP's Controlling (CO) module, particularly in Profitability Analysis (CO-PA) or similar areas where characteristics and values are used for reporting and analysis.
Cause:
The error typically arises due to one of the following reasons:
Data Type Mismatch: The characteristic value being processed does not match the expected data type. For example, if a numeric value is expected but a string is provided, this error can occur.
Invalid Characteristic Value: The characteristic value may not exist in the master data or may be incorrectly defined.
Conversion Routine Issues: There may be a problem with the conversion routine that is supposed to convert the characteristic value from one format to another.
Missing or Incorrect Configuration: The configuration for the characteristic in the system may be incomplete or incorrect, leading to issues during data processing.
Solution:
To resolve the CE132 error, you can take the following steps:
Check Characteristic Definition: Verify the definition of the characteristic in the SAP system. Ensure that the data type and allowed values are correctly defined.
Validate Characteristic Values: Check the specific characteristic value that is causing the error. Ensure that it exists in the master data and is valid for the context in which it is being used.
Review Conversion Routines: If there are any custom conversion routines associated with the characteristic, review them for correctness. Ensure that they handle all expected input formats.
Data Consistency Check: Run consistency checks on the data to identify any discrepancies or issues that may be causing the error.
Debugging: If the issue persists, consider using the SAP debugger to trace the execution and identify where the conversion is failing.
Consult Documentation: Refer to SAP documentation or notes related to the specific characteristic and its configuration for any known issues or additional guidance.
Contact SAP Support: If you are unable to resolve the issue, consider reaching out to SAP support for assistance, providing them with the error details and any relevant context.
